This paper describes a new machine-vision system, a HERMIA heterogeneo
us and reconfigurable machine for image analysis. The architecture top
ology of the HERMIA machine is reconfigurable; moreover, the integrati
on of its special modules allows a search for optimal strategies to so
lve vision problems. The general architecture and the hardware impleme
ntation are described. The software environment of the HERMIA machine
provides a full iconic interface and a pictorial language oriented to
vision in multiprocessor architectures. The preliminary system evaluat
ion and applications are shown.
